Subject: [PATCH] xfs: update incore per-AG inode count

For whatever reason we never actually update pagi_count (the in-core
perag inode count) when we allocate or free inode chunks. Online scrub
is going to use it, so we need to fix the accounting.
Signed-off-by: Darrick J. Wong <darrick.wong@oracle.com>
---
f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_ialloc.c | 2 ++
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)
diff --git a/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_ialloc.c b/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_ialloc.c
index 3f551eb29157..a64f71b614cc 100644
--- a/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_ialloc.c
+++ b/fs/xfs/libxfs/xfs_ialloc.c
@@ -897,6 +897,7 @@ xfs_ialloc_ag_alloc(
be32_add_cpu(&agi->agi_freecount, newlen);
pag = xfs_perag_get(args.mp, agno);
pag->pagi_freecount += newlen;
+ pag->pagi_count += newlen;
xfs_perag_put(pag);
agi->agi_newino = cpu_to_be32(newino);
@@ -1991,6 +1992,7 @@ xfs_difree_inobt(
xfs_ialloc_log_agi(tp, agbp, XFS_AGI_COUNT | XFS_AGI_FREECOUNT);
pag = xfs_perag_get(mp, agno);
pag->pagi_freecount -= ilen - 1;
+ pag->pagi_count -= ilen;
xfs_perag_put(pag);
xfs_trans_mod_sb(tp, XFS_TRANS_SB_ICOUNT, -ilen);
xfs_trans_mod_sb(tp, XFS_TRANS_SB_IFREE, -(ilen - 1));
